Wilson Sonsini is the premier legal advisor to technology, life sciences, and other growth enterprises worldwide. We represent companies at every stage of development, from entrepreneurial start-ups to multibillion-dollar global corporations, as well as the venture firms, private equity firms, and investment banks that finance and advise them. The firm has approximately 1,100 attorneys in 17 offices: 13 in the U.S., two in China, and two in Europe. The Regulatory Compliance Advisor works with attorneys in the firm's national security and trade practice to assist clients with preparation of compliance documentation relating to international trade controls, FCC requirements, and other regulatory matters. Essential Duties and Responsibilities: Independently work with clients to prepare compliance documentation, including export, FCC, and NOAA license applications, classification analyses, technology control plans, registration statements, annual and semi-annual reports, and other compliance program documentation. Train and oversee the work of case assistants on export controls and FCC licensing Track regulatory developments, support engagement with regulators, prepare and edit internal guidance, create client alerts, and other substantive non-billable materials.
